Directed by Anne K. Black , Mythica: The Darkspore (also known as Mythica 2 ) is a critically praised indie fantasy film. Funded through successful Kickstarter campaigns, the five-movie Mythica collection stands as one of the most ambitious indie fantasy projects ever made.
Fortunately, you do not need to risk your device's security on piracy sites to enjoy Marek’s adventures. The Mythica franchise, including The Darkspore , is widely available on legitimate platforms.
The series follows Marek, a young, crippled slave girl born with the forbidden magic of necromancy. Seeking freedom and a grander purpose, she assembles a traditional adventuring party consisting of a warrior, a rogue, and an elf priestess. Together, they navigate a world filled with orcs, dragons, and dark gods. Mythica: The Darkspore – Narrative and Production Release Context
